Markarova tells of preparations for meetings of Zelensky, Trump teams

The Embassy of Ukraine in the United States is working on a series of meetings between the teams of President Volodymyr Zelensky and President Donald Trump.

This was reported by Ambassador Oksana Markarova in an interview with Suspilne, Ukrinform saw.

"We always prepare both meetings and calls. It takes certain time. Ukraine has much more contacts (in the team of the new U.S. president - ed.) than other countries do," the diplomat said when asked if this also implies a meeting of the two presidents.

She added that the embassy is in good contact with Secretary of State Marco Rubio and National Security Advisor Michael Waltz, with whom the Ukrainian mission had been working even before Donald Trump was elected.

As reported by Ukrinform, the U.S. President said his administration had scheduled meetings and tentative discussions with the Ukrainian and Russian sides on ending the war.

In addition, Trump said major progress was achieved on the issue of Ukraine and Russia, and also noted that he seeks to reach an agreement with Kyiv on gaining access to the nation’s rare earth minerals.
